在数据处理和信息匹配的领域,特别是对于学生数据的管理和分析,fuzzywuzzyprocess工具是一个非常有用的工具。它主要用于字符串匹配,尤其是在文本数据中识别和处理类似但不完全相同的词汇。对于学生信息的管理,尤其是在大量数据中寻找匹配信息时,fuzzywuzzyprocess能够提供极大的便利。通过模糊匹配算法,它可以帮助教育管理者快速找到类似名字、地址、课程信息等内容,极大提高了工作效率和数据处理的准确性。
什么是fuzzywuzzyprocess工具?
![如何通过fuzzywuzzyprocess解决学生信息管理中的数据重复和拼写错误问题?](http://www.enterart.group/uploadfile/2024/1225/f1bd5d88116372fc3981286d073af911.png)
fuzzywuzzyprocess是一个基于Python编写的库,用于进行模糊字符串匹配。这个工具的核心功能是将一个字符串与一组其他字符串进行比较,并返回相似度高的匹配项。通过这种方式,fuzzywuzzyprocess能够识别出即使拼写略有不同的字符串,也能正确匹配和关联。对于学生信息的处理,fuzzywuzzyprocess特别有用,能够帮助教育工作者和学校管理人员处理重复的或不一致的学生数据。
fuzzywuzzyprocess如何应用于学生信息管理?
在学校或者教育机构中,学生的个人信息、成绩、课程等都需要频繁更新和管理。由于输入错误或者系统导入数据时的格式差异,学生信息中可能会出现拼写不一致、名字重复等问题。fuzzywuzzyprocess可以通过模糊匹配算法自动识别这些不一致的部分,并给出最相似的匹配结果,避免了手动搜索和核对的麻烦。
提高数据处理效率的优势
对于大量学生数据的管理,使用fuzzywuzzyprocess能够大大提高工作效率。比如,学校管理系统中的学生信息可能涉及成千上万条记录,人工进行数据匹配和清理是非常耗时且容易出错的。而fuzzywuzzyprocess能够快速识别相似数据,自动化处理,节省了大量人力和时间成本,确保数据的准确性和一致性。
如何在学生信息系统中实现fuzzywuzzyprocess?
要在学生信息管理系统中实现fuzzywuzzyprocess,首先需要确保数据源的质量和格式的标准化。开发人员可以将fuzzywuzzyprocess库集成到系统中,利用其提供的字符串匹配功能,自动比较学生姓名、联系方式、成绩等信息,并处理潜在的重复数据。在实际操作中,系统可以通过设置相似度阈值,判断哪些信息需要进行合并或者更新。
通过应用fuzzywuzzyprocess工具,学生信息管理的工作将变得更加高效和准确。特别是在面对大量数据时,模糊匹配技术能够帮助快速解决名字拼写错误、数据重复等问题,为教育管理者节省时间,提高数据的准确性,进而提升整个管理系统的运作效率。